ABBA BELLO MOHAMMED, JCA (Delivering the Leading Judgment): This appeal is against the judgment of the National and State Houses of Assembly Election Tribunal, Akwa Ibom State, coram: Hon. Justice Bayo A. Taiwo, Chairman; Hon. Justice Ishaku Usman, Member I; and Hon. Justice Nasir Azargina, Member II (the Tribunal). The judgment was delivered on the 10th of November, 2023 and it is at pages 2286 – 2374 of the Record of Appeal. Dissatisfied with the judgment, the Appellants herein, who were the 1st and 2nd Respondents at the Tribunal, brought this appeal vide Notice of Appeal filed on the 20th of November, 2023 which is at pages 2375 – 2390 of Volume III of the Record of Appeal.

In furtherance of the appeal, the parties filed and exchanged briefs of argument. The Appellants’ Brief of Argument was filed on the 28th of. November, 2023, while that of the 1st and 2nd Respondents was filed on the 4th of December, 2023. The Appellants also filed a Reply Brief on the 8th of December, 2023. The…
